[Artificial Intelligence To Monitor Public "Abnormal Behavior"] A five-year research program, called [Project Indect], aims to develop computer programs which act as “agents” to monitor and process information from web sites, discussion forums, file servers, peer-to-peer networks and even individual computers. Its main objectives include the “automatic detection of threats and abnormal behavior or violence”. [...]

[Chinese News Sites Dispense With User Anonymity] Chinese news websites have implemented new rules stating that all users have to register their true identities before allowing them to post comments.
